Renovation of a residential development in Waterbury, Connecticut. Completed plans call for the renovation of a residential development.
A. The scope of this contract, known as General Renovations to 32 Sanford Street, Hartford, Connecticut. B. Verbal Summary of the Work: Without force and effect on the requirements of the Contract Documents, the work includes but is not limited to the following: Removal and replacement of all interior corner canopies over stairwells. Wrapping of all other canopies over unit entry doors with aluminum, infill of openings below canopy roofing and finish with perforated vinyl soffit material, infill gable ends of canopy roofs and finish with vinyl siding and round louver for ventilation. Replace miscellaneous deteriorated wood trims prior to new work. (Unit Price Work). Bidders will note requirements of minimum wage rates, nondiscrimination/equal opportunity rules (Executive Order 11246) and related provisions in the General Conditions. No bid shall be withdrawn for sixty (60) days. Complete bidding requirements are noted in the Contract Documents. This project is federally assisted. Therefore, bidders must comply with the following requirements: Housing and Urban Development Act of 1968; Equal Opportunity provisions of Executive Order 11246; Non-Discrimination provision of Title VI of the Civil Rights Act of 1964; Labor Standards provisions of the Davis-Bacon Act and related acts and Contract Work Hours Standards Act; prevailing wage determinations as issued by the United States Department of Labor; and all applicable provisions under Title I of the Housing and Community Development Act of 1974.
